What is the shard limit? I got 1036 shards, and I have no idea how high I could get. 

The save data allows up to 2321 shards, but the count will display incorrectly if you have more than 65,535, due to the optimised number-to-string conversion library that we're using.

Is this HTML, Unity, or something?

it's a real GBA ROM, made with Nim (a language that can compile into C, C++ and others). See gbadev.net for resources!
